How Gixime-CV 325 Tablet works:
Gixime-CV 325 tablets contain Cefixime, an antibiotic, and Clavulanic Acid, a beta-lactamase inhibitor. Cefixime's mechanism involves disrupting bacterial cell wall synthesis, a crucial process for bacterial viability. Clavulanic Acid counteracts bacterial resistance mechanisms, thereby boosting Cefixime's effectiveness.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Use of Gixime-CV 325 Tablet with alcohol requires careful consideration. Physician consultation is recommended.
Preg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Gixime-CV 325 Tablets during pregnancy is typically deemed safe. Preclinical trials in animals revealed minimal or no harmful effects on fetal development; nevertheless, clinical data from human trials are scarce.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Lactation compatibility studies indicate that Gixime-CV 325 Tablet poses minimal risk during breastfeeding. Research in humans shows negligible transfer into breast milk, indicating no significant harm to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ving ability may be impaired by Gixime-CV 325 Tablet side effects. These side effects can include allergic reactions, dizziness, or seizures, rendering individuals incapable of safe driving.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Gixime-CV 325 Tablets cautiously; d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should use Gixime-CV 325 Tablets cautiously; dosage modifications may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Gixime-CV 325 Tablet :
Should you forget to take your Gixime-CV 325 Tablet, administer it at your earliest convenience.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
